Chuquiraga

Chuquiraga is a genus of flowering plants in the aster family. The genus is distributed in the Andes from Colombia to Chile, with most species occurring in Patagonia. These are evergreen shrubs. They have many shapes and sizes of leaves, and two general types of flowers apparently adapted for pollination by hummingbirds and insects. Some species occur at elevations over 4000 meters in the Andes, while others can be found at sea level. Some species have been used as fuel, as traditional medicines, and as ornamental plants.
